What happens at the Kennedy Center?
The Kennedy Center serves as the official home for the National Symphony Orchestra and the Washington National Opera. It also plays host to a range of ticketed events including Broadway productions, dance performances, comedy shows and a range of concerts, which come from internationally known groups.

Why is April 30th International Jazz Day?
In November 2011 the UNESCO General Conference proclaimed 30 April as “International Jazz Day”. This International Day brings together communities, schools, artists, historians, academics, and jazz enthusiasts all over the world to celebrate and learn about the art of jazz, its roots, its future and its impact.

Does the Kennedy Center pay taxes?
As President Kennedy’s memorial, the Center does receive federal appropriations. However, those appropriations can be used only for the operation and maintenance of the building. That means we must rely on contributed and earned income to pay for all of our artistic and educational programming.
